CFVR1425 - Axial+Shear checking according to EHE

check a reinforced concrete beam subjected to Axial force + Shear force according to EHE

A fixed beam which has a rectangular reinforced concrete section is subjected to an axial compression force of 300 N and a shear force of 500 N on the Y axis direction.
The aim of the example is to obtain the check criterion according to EHE.
Variation of the example included in "Prontuario informático del H.A." by Corres-León-Pérez-Arroyo-López, 1994, Page 209, Example TT1

Element types used in the model: BEAM3

Log file: CFVR1425.DAT


   FINISH
  ~CFCLEAR,,1
  NomFile='CFVR1425'
 /TITLE, %NomFile%, Axial+Shear checking according to EHE

! -------------------------------------------------------------------------------------
! Initial data
! -------------------------------------------------------------------------------------
! CivilFEM SETUP
~UNITS,SI
~CODESEL,EC3-92,EHE-98,,,EC8-94

! Preprocessor
  /PREP7

! Parameters
  L=10         ! Length between supports, in m
  b=.3         ! Cross-section width in m.
  h=.5         ! Depth in m.

! Material Definition
 ~CFMP,1,LIB,CONCRETE,EHE,HA-35
 ~CFMP,2,LIB,REINF,EHE,B400S

! Element Type Definition
  ET,1,Beam3                            ! Element Type 1: 2D Beam

! Cross-section definition
 ~CSECDMS,1,REC,1,h,b

! Reinforcement definition
 ~RNFDEF,1,1,2,2,0,0.04,,,16,2,,,4       ! Bot reinf. for bending
 ~RNFDEF,1,2,2,4,0,0.04,,,16,2,,,4       ! Top reinf. for bending

 ~RNFDEF,1,SHEAR,2,0,90.00, , , , ,0.2,10,2,2  ! Shear reinf.

! Code properties definition
 ~SECMDF,1,EHEPROP,RHO1,,5e-003,
! Beam properties
 ~BMSHPRO,1,BEAM,1,1,,,3,,,,Beam Prop.

! Model Construction
  N,1                                   ! Nodes input
  N,21,L
  FILL,1,21
  E,1,2                                 ! Elements input
  EGEN,20,1,1,1

/SOLU
   D,1,ALL            ! Boundary conditions
   F,21,FY,-500
   F,21,FX,-300
   SOLVE              ! Calculation

/POST1

! Postprocessor
  ~CFSET,,1,1       ! Read first load step

! Shear in Y checking according to EHE
  ~CHKCON,SHT,SHEAR

  ~PLLSCON,VU1,1,
  ~PLLSCON,VCU,1,
  ~PLLSCON,VSU,1,
  ~PLLSCON,VU2,1,
